When It’s Time to Get Your Air Conditioning Repaired
Is the level of comfort in your house fal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le problems that, if neglected, might lead to more severe repairs or the requirement for an early replacement of your a/c. While a system that will not turn on is a clear sign that you require repairs, there are other, less obvious issues. If you recognize with the more subtle indicators of a issue with your a/c, you will have the ability to call a expert service professional quicker instead of later on.
If any of the following use, one of our Kansas AC repair professionals encourages that you give us a call:
- You are sustaining an increase in the amount of cash needed to pay for your month-to-month energy expenses: Inefficient operation of your ac system can be caused by a number of different issues, including leaking 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a malfunctioning thermostat. This indicates that it needs to work more difficult to keep your home cool, which will result in a significant increase in the amount that you pay in utility expenses.
- You only notice hot air coming out of your vents: First things initially, make certain you have not inadvertently set the thermostat to the incorrect temperature by checking it. If that is not the case, then you most likely have a issue on the within your air conditioner, and you ought to get it inspected by a professional.
- You are seeing a greater humidity level at your property: Even though this is not the primary function of your air conditioning unit, it is accountable for controling the humidity level within your home or business structure. Higher hum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can cause the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is necessary that you get this matter solved as quickly as humanly feasible, especially for the sake of your security.
- The airflow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of factors that can lead to insufficient airflow. We will need to perform a extensive evaluation in order to determine whether the issue is the result of a clogged up air filter, an problem with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or obstructed air ducts.
- You observe that there is a substantial amount of wetness in the location around your system: Condensation is a natural occurrence, however it should not be present in excessive quantities. It is possible that you have a dripping refrigerant or a blocked drain tube if you observe any excess moisture or pooling water in the location.
- Strange Noises from Your Unit: It is to be anticipated for an air conditioning unit to produce some background noise while it is running. On the other hand, if it starts making audible shrieking,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ping noises, this is an apparent indicator that something needs to be fixed.
- It appears that there is a problem with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your a/c. If you have cold and hot locations around your home, your system won’t shut off, or it will not begin,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your unit will not begin, it might also be since it will not shut down.
- Foul odors are coming from your unit: There may be a problem with your AC if you smell anything burning or a moldy odor. These odors can be brought on by a range of elements, including mold development and charred electrical wiring.
- Your system rotates frequently between the following states: When the temperature inside your home reaches the level that you have actually chosen on the thermostat, air conditioning system are set to switch off immediately. In spite of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ises
There are a few noises that need to not be heard coming from ac system even though they do not run completely sil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king sound. These particular sounds generally indicate that there is a problem within the air conditioning system that needs to be fixed by a expert of in Johnson County.
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following should be consisted of:
- Banging: The problem is typically the compressor in an a/c that is making a banging noise. This element of the air conditioner is accountable for delivering refrigerant to the various other elements of the unit in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or elements may relax as the a/c system ages. This sound is caused by the parts moving around and rattling and banging into one another.
-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the air conditioning system might produce a sound comparable to screeching or screeching if the motor is working incorrectly. Typically, a faulty f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this sound. Shut off the air conditioner right away and get in touch with a expert for repairs whenever you hear a shrieking noise.
- Grinding: The noise of something grinding is never ever a great sign to hear coming from any type of mechanical things. Pistons inside the compressor might have worn out, which may lead to this grinding sound originating from the a/c.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it generally indicates that the compressor itself needs to be changed. The complete air conditioner unit might require to be changed depending upon the model of air conditioner and how old it is.
- Clicking: It is extremely normal for an air conditioning system to make a clicking noise when it initially turns on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a problem with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working properly.
